Narrative:
A Daallo Airlines passenger plane was hijacked en route between Bossaso Airport (BSA) and Djibouti Airport (JIB). Two passengers wielded guns and demanded to be flown to Las Qorey. Passengers overpowered both hijackers. The flight returned to Bossaso were the hijackers were arrested.
Unconfirmed reports indicate that EY-47693 was the plane involved in the hijacking.
